Meaning & origin
Takhia is a rare name that first entered U.S. birth records in 2002, a time when many creative and modern names were emerging. Its peak year was also 2002, indicating that it has never gained widespread use and has remained stable at very low numbers. Because its origin is unclear, Takhia is best described as a modern coinage, possibly inspired by names like Tahia or Takia but without a definitive etymology. This name has not been recorded in any top states, reflecting its extremely limited geographic and cultural footprint. Parents choosing Takhia today would be selecting a distinctive and uncommon name with a contemporary feel.
Takhia first appeared in U.S. records in 2002, suggesting a modern coinage. It may be inspired by names like Tahia (Arabic for 'welcoming') or Takia (a Swahili name), but there is no clear etymological derivation. Its spelling resembles other modern feminine names ending in '-ia' that have emerged in the 21st century.
